South Korea Automated Parts Feeders Market By Type Segment Analysis

The South Korean automated parts feeders market is classified into several key types, primarily vibratory bowl feeders, centrifugal feeders, and conveyor-based feeders. Vibratory bowl feeders dominate the market due to their versatility, high throughput, and ability to handle a wide variety of small to medium-sized components. Centrifugal feeders, known for their high-speed sorting and orientation capabilities, are gaining traction in high-volume manufacturing environments, especially in electronics and automotive sectors. Conveyor-based feeders, although less prevalent, are preferred in applications requiring larger parts or specific orientation needs, such as heavy machinery assembly.

Market size estimates suggest that vibratory bowl feeders account for approximately 60-65% of the total market value, reflecting their maturity and widespread adoption. Centrifugal feeders are projected to grow at a CAGR of around 7-8% over the next five years, driven by technological advancements and increasing automation in high-speed production lines. Conveyor-based feeders, while currently representing about 10-15% of the market, are expected to see moderate growth as industries seek more customized and robust feeding solutions. The market is in a growth phase characterized by continuous innovation, with emerging technologies such as smart sensors and IoT integration enhancing efficiency and predictive maintenance capabilities.

South Korea Automated Parts Feeders Market By Application Segment Analysis

The application landscape for automated parts feeders in South Korea spans multiple industrial sectors, with electronics manufacturing, automotive assembly, consumer electronics, and medical device production being the primary end-users. Electronics manufacturing remains the largest application segment, driven by the need for high-speed, precise component placement in printed circuit board (PCB) assembly. Automotive assembly also constitutes a significant portion of the market, especially in parts feeding for engine components, small mechanical parts, and interior fixtures. Consumer electronics, including smartphones and wearable devices, are increasingly adopting automated feeding solutions to meet high-volume production demands. Medical device manufacturing, although a smaller segment, is witnessing rapid growth due to stringent quality standards and the need for contamination-free, precise component handling.

The electronics and automotive segments are in the growth stage, characterized by rapid technological adoption and expanding production capacities. The electronics seg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of approximately 6-7% over the next five years, fueled by rising demand for consumer gadgets and IoT devices. The automotive segment is projected to expand at a similar CAGR, driven by automation in manufacturing processes and the shift toward electric vehicles. Consumer electronics and medical device applications are emerging segments with high growth potential, supported by innovations in miniaturization and quality control. Key growth accelerators include Industry 4.0 initiatives, increased focus on automation, and advancements in feeder technology that enable higher precision and integration with robotic systems.

Market Dynamics & Growth Drivers in South Korea Automated Parts Feeders Market

The South Korea automated parts feeders industry is propelled by a confluence of technological, economic, and strategic factors. The country’s advanced manufacturing ecosystem, particularly in electronics, semiconductors, and automotive sectors, necessitates high-precision automation solutions to maintain productivity and quality standards. The push towards Industry 4.0 has accelerated the adoption of intelligent, sensor-enabled feeders that facilitate real-time monitoring and predictive maintenance, reducing downtime and operational costs.

Government initiatives promoting smart manufacturing and digital transformation further bolster market growth. Additionally, South Korea’s focus on export competitiveness drives firms to invest in automation to meet global quality benchmarks. The rising labor costs and demographic shifts, including aging workforce demographics, compel manufacturers to automate repetitive tasks, making parts feeders indispensable. The integration of AI and machine learning into feeder systems is also creating new avenues for efficiency and customization, reinforcing the industry’s growth trajectory.

Technological Disruption & Innovation in South Korea Automated Parts Feeders Market

South Korea’s automated parts feeders industry is experiencing rapid technological disruption driven by AI, IoT, and robotics integration. Smart feeders equipped with sensors and machine learning algorithms enable real-time quality control, adaptive feeding, and predictive maintenance, significantly reducing downtime and waste. Miniaturization and precision engineering are enabling feeders to handle increasingly complex and delicate components, aligning with the demands of high-tech manufacturing sectors.

Innovations such as vibration control, energy-efficient motors, and modular designs are enhancing performance and flexibility. The adoption of digital twin technology allows manufacturers to simulate and optimize feeder performance virtually, reducing development cycles. Furthermore, the integration of feeders with collaborative robots (cobots) is facilitating seamless automation in small to medium-sized enterprises. These technological advancements are positioning South Korea as a leader in intelligent automation, with continuous innovation serving as a key differentiator in a competitive global market.
